Do Signal Boosters Really Improve Cell Phone Reception Off-Grid?

April 5, 2026

Quick Answer

Signal boosters can significantly improve cell phone reception off-grid by amplifying weak signals and providing a stronger connection to nearby cell towers, but their effectiveness depends on various factors such as terrain, distance, and signal strength.

Understanding Signal Boosters

Signal boosters work by capturing weak cell signals, amplifying them, and then retransmitting the strengthened signal to your phone. The system typically consists of an external antenna, an amplifier, and an internal antenna. A good signal booster can increase signal strength by 20-30 decibels, which is roughly equivalent to increasing the distance from a cell tower by 10-20 miles.

Choosing the Right Signal Booster

When selecting a signal booster, consider the frequency band supported by your carrier (e.g., GSM, LTE, or 5G). Also, choose a booster with a high gain (measured in decibels) and a large coverage area (measured in square feet or square meters). For example, a signal booster with a gain of 65 decibels and a coverage area of 5,000 square feet can be effective for a small cabin or RV. However, for larger areas, you may need a more powerful booster.

Optimizing Signal Booster Performance

To get the most out of your signal booster, position the external antenna as high as possible (at least 10 feet above the roof) and aim it directly at the nearest cell tower. Use a directional antenna or a high-gain omni-directional antenna for better performance. Additionally, consider using a signal booster with a built-in filter to block out interference from other electronic devices. By following these tips, you can maximize the effectiveness of your signal booster and enjoy reliable cell phone reception off-grid.
